Cost of Concrete Slab Pouring in Irvine
Pouring a concrete slab in Irvine, CA is a significant investment for any construction project, whether it's for a residential patio, driveway, or a commercial foundation. Understanding the cost involved can help you budget effectively and make informed decisions. Various factors influence the overall cost, and knowing these can help you plan better.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or, increasing the overall cost.
- Thickness: Thicker slabs use more concrete and may need additional reinforcement.
- Site Preparation: Costs may rise if the site requires extensive grading or excavation.
- Type of Concrete: Specialty concrete mixes, such as those with higher strength or faster curing times, can be more expensive.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Irvine, CA, can vary, affecting the total expense.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the cost.
- Reinforcement: Using rebar or wire mesh for added strength will increase the price.
- Finishing: Decorative finishes, stamping, or staining will add to the overall cost.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ost in Irvine, CA |
---|---|
Basic Concrete Pour | $6 - $10 per sq. ft. |
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
Reinforcement | $2 - $3 per sq. ft. |
Finishing (stamping) | $8 - $12 per sq. ft. |
Permits and Inspections | $500 - $1,500 |
Labor Costs | $50 - $100 per hour |
